Abstract

Methods and compositions are provided for extending the half-life of a therapeutic agent. A modified therapeutic agent (mTA) comprises a therapeutic agent, a staple, and a half-life extending molecule. The mTAs disclosed herein may be used to treat a disease or a condition in a subject in need thereof.

Claims (29)

1. A modified therapeutic agent (mTA) comprising a therapeutic agent comprising the amino acid sequence selected from the group consisting of SEQ ID NOs: 30-32 and 35-53, a staple, and a half-life extending molecule, wherein the therapeutic agent is covalently attached to the staple via two amino acid residues in the therapeutic agent; the half-life extending molecule is covalently attached to the staple; and the half-life of the mTA is longer than the half-life of the therapeutic agent alone.

2. The mTA of claim 1 , wherein the half-life extending molecule comprises a lipid, a polyglycol region selected from

wherein m and n are independently 1, 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8, 9, 10, 11, 12, 13, 14, 15, 16, 17, 18, 19, or 20; or a combination thereof.

3. The mTA of claim 2 , wherein the lipid is selected from a group consisting of sterols, bile acids, vitamin E, fatty di-acids, fatty acids, fatty amides, fatty amines, fatty alcohols, and derivatives thereof.

4. The mTA of claim 1 , wherein at least one of the two amino acid residues is an amino acid addition or substitution on the therapeutic agent.

5. The mTA of claim 1 , wherein each of the two amino acid residues is cysteine.
